The Motor Vehicle Division at the Iowa DOT is in search of a Hearing Officer.  This position will be part of the ACE team within the Customer Service Bureau.
 
As a Hearing Officer, your duties will include, but are not limited to:
 - Informal leaders that serve as the subject matter expert to all customer services bureau employees and county partners totaling 600 employees.
 - Responsible for incapable driver hearing, discretionary hearings, informal appeals and recalls that are a result of the discretionary hearings.  Limited day travel will be expected across the state of Iowa.
 - Responsible for advising employees, answering questions, distributing, and checking work.
 - Assist Info Center, field staff, and counties with technical questions so wait time is reduced.
 - Read, translate, train, and explain the Iowa Code or Rules when needed.
 - Communicate with internal and external customers to problem solve in a polite, courteous, and cooperative manner.

Minimum Qualification Requirements

Applicants must meet at least one of the following minimum requirements to qualify for positions in this job classification:
 

1) Five years of full-time work experience in public administration (e.g., public-sector management, program oversight, strategic planning, or auditing).
2) All of the following (a and b):
a. One year of full-time work experience in public administration (e.g., public-sector management, program oversight, strategic planning, or auditing); and
b. A total of four years of education and/or full-time experience (as described in part a), where 30 semester hours of accredited college or university course work in any field equals one year of full-time experience.
3) Graduation from an accredited law school.
4) Current, continuous experience in the state executive branch that includes experience equal to four years of full-time work as a Driver & Identification Service Center Consultant or Administrative Assistant 2.
